.image-with-text .image-with-text__container{display:flex;gap:var(--gap);width:100%;align-items:center}.image-with-text .direction-row{flex-direction:column}@media screen and (min-width:750px){.image-with-text .direction-row{display:grid;flex-wrap:wrap;grid-template-columns:repeat(var(--per-row-desktop),1fr)}}.image-with-text .direction-row .image-with-text__item{flex:1 1 0;min-width:0}.image-with-text .direction-column{flex-direction:column}.image-with-text .direction-column .image-with-text__item{width:100%}@media(max-width:749px){.image-with-text .image-with-text__container{flex-direction:column}}.image-with-text .placeholder-svg{width:100%;height:100%;display:block}.image-with-text .placeholder-svg{width:100%;height:100%;fill:#888;background:#eee}.image-with-text .image-with-text__heading-wrapper{display:flex;flex-direction:column}.image-with-text .image-with-text__heading-wrapper.heading-align-center{align-items:center;text-align:center}.image-with-text .image-with-text__heading-wrapper.heading-align-right{align-items:flex-end;text-align:right}.image-with-text .image-with-text__heading-wrapper.heading-align-left{align-items:flex-start;text-align:left}.image-with-text .video__media{position:relative;max-width:100%}.image-with-text .video__overlay{position:absolute;top:0;right:0;bottom:0;left:0;z-index:1}.image-with-text .video__media.deferred-media{overflow:visible}.image-with-text .video__poster.deferred-media__poster:focus{outline-offset:.3rem}.image-with-text .video__media iframe{background-color:rgba(var(--color-foreground),.03);border:0}.image-with-text .video__poster,.image-with-text .video__media iframe,.image-with-text .video__media video{position:absolute;width:100%;height:100%}.image-with-text .video__media--cover video{object-fit:cover}.image-with-text .video__content{display:flex!important;flex-direction:column;align-items:center;justify-content:center;z-index:2;text-align:center}.image-with-text .video__play-button{display:flex;align-items:center;justify-content:center;flex:none;width:3.2rem;height:3.2rem;background-color:#fff;border-radius:100%}.image-with-text .video__play-button svg{margin-left:.2rem;width:.8rem;height:.8rem;color:#282828;transition:transform var(--duration-default)}.image-with-text .video__play-button:hover svg{transform:scale(1.2)}
/*# sourceMappingURL=/cdn/shop/t/13/assets/section-image-with-text-blocks.css.map */
